Figurative GOTHIC Cathedral Tower Bronze Clock ca 1830
Equipped with a Tower bell
This is a very impressive French Gothic Cathedral Tower Mantel clock with gild bronze ornaments and patinated case. Clock flanked by gilt Bronze Figurine of a Lady. Really exceptional model with tower which is equipped with a bell, that bell strikes almost at the same time as a bell behind the movement.
This clock was made around 1830 in France. Dial with Roman numerals signed.
The movement fitted with an anchor escapement, silk suspension and original pendulum.
Movement in good working condition striking 1/1 & ˝ hours on a large silvered bronze bell and at the tower bell.
Movement stamped by the maker: PONS 1827 Medaille D’OR (Gold Medal)
Numbered: 953. Monogram: ACD
Original Key and pendulum included. Clock is in very good condition due to the age.
